标题:
SDR和电机控制方案将混合模拟、FPGA和建模工具相结合
[打印本页]
作者:
Bazinga
时间:
2014-9-2 19:52
标题:
SDR和电机控制方案将混合模拟、FPGA和建模工具相结合
电子产品设计工程师正面临越来越大的挑战:在市场方面,他们需要面对产品上市时间、风险管理以及成本控制的压力;在设计方面,他们需要掌握很多跨领域的知识,例如,模拟工程师需要了解数字技术,硬件工程师需要了解软件等等。在近期举办的2013年ADI设计峰会上,来自ADI、Xilinx、MathWorks的业界专家齐聚一堂,共同探讨如何让工程师应对当今复杂的设计挑战。
众所周知,ADI、Xilinx以及Mathworks分别是模拟混合信号、FPGA及建模工具领域的领先厂商。ADI中国区总经理范建人表示,“我们将ADI整个模拟混合信号链、Xilinx可编程数字处理以及MathWorks的设计流程系统化管理三大技术预先集成到一起,让设计工程师非常容易地复制到自己产品的底层,从而将更多的精力放在为客户提升更具价值的产品上。”此次峰会上,主办方现场展示了基于这些先进技术的完整解决方案。以下主要介绍将FPGA、模拟混合信号及算法结合的应用案例,即软件定义无线电(SDR)设计及电机控制方案。
用于无线通信的高速FMC模拟板
ADI公司AD-FMCOMMS1-EBZ高速接口卡(FMC)板用于展示最新一代的高速数据转换器(图1)。AD-FMCOMMS1-EBZ为众多计算密集型FPGA无线电应用提供模拟前端。与FPGA开发平台一起使用时,AD-FMCOMMS1-EBZ能够在物理层实现从基带到RF的一系列无线通信功能。
图1:AD-FMCOMMS1-EBZ(蓝色)连接至Xilinx Zynq-7000 All Programmable SoC。
AD-FMCOMMS1-EBZ板由发射、接收、时钟和电源四部分组成(图2)。发射通路包括双通道、16位、1200MSPS、TxDAC+DAC的AD9122;ADL5375400MHz~6GHz宽带四通道调制器;ADF4351集成VCO的宽带频率合成器;以及ADL560250MHz~4.0GHzRF
/
IF增益(20dB)模块。接收通路包括ADL5380正交解调器;AD8366双通道数字可变增益放大器;AD964314位、250MSPS双通道ADC;及ADF4351集成VCO的宽带频率合成器。在时钟部分,AD9548提供四路/八路输入网络时钟,AD9523-1提供14路输出的低抖动时钟发生器;电源则由ADP2323双通道3A、20V降压开关;ADP7104高精度500mALDO;ADP150/1超低噪声150/200mALDO及ADP1740低VIN、2ALDO器件提供。
图2:软件定义无线电功能框图。
AD-FMCOMMS1-EBZ板可用于无线通信基础设施演示、远程射频头、软件定义无线电、MIMO分集接收机、DPD反馈、卫星调制解调器、测试与测量设备、雷达和先进的成像,以及通用数据采集。
软件定义无线电套件
软件定义无线电完整解决方案AESZSDR-ADI-G套件包括:AvnetZedBoard7020基板;XilinxISEWebPACK软件,以及绑定ChipScope许可的设备(设备绑定至XC7Z020);ADIAD-FMCOMMS1-EBZFMC板;Linux驱动程序、应用软件、HDL源、参考设计、完整原理图和Gerbers文件;两个脉冲LTE刃形天线(2500MHz~2700MHz);8GBSD卡;以及风扇组件、天线、螺丝和支架。经验证和测试的SDR系统示例有助于高性能FPGA/模拟/RFSDR开发人员降低风险。软件在宽带宽范围内可调谐—400MHz~4GHz设计,200MHz带宽。这样,产品无需更改硬件即可定制至任何频率,并且允许高通道密度。Tx和Rx的相位/频率同步,支持MIMO无线电。旁路RF部分进行基带采样,支持通用平台配置和测试。同时,产品的低功耗特性,使之可以通过单FMC连接器供电。
高性能伺服控制FMC板
ADI、Xilinx和MathWorks合作的另一个领域是伺服电机控制。ADI公司的AD-FMCMotcon1-EBZ控制板提供了有效的电机控制解决方案,用于不同类型的电机中(图3)。每个FPGA接口卡(FMC)可驱动一个步进、两个有刷直流(BDC)、两个无刷直流(BLDC)或两个永磁同步电机(PMSM)。该板卡可解决电机控制应用中的功耗和隔离挑战,提供针对电机反馈信号的精确测量。作为XilinxZynqFPGA基板的配套板卡,该电机控制FMC板可连接任意XilinxFMC平台。
图3:AD-FMCMotcon1-EBZ连接至Xilinx ML605 FPGA板。
AD-FMCMotcon1-EBZ控制板具有以下特性:FMC12V或外部电源;以4A驱动高达42V的电机;控制信号隔离;使用隔离式ADC进行电流和电压测量;针对无传感器控制PMSM或BLDC电机的BEMF零交越检波;霍尔和速度编码器的连接器;可同时驱动两个BLDC/PMSM/有刷直流电机;可驱动一个步进电机;兼容所有带FMCLPC或HPC连接器的XilinxFPGA平台;可用于Xilinx7系列FPGAXADC的接口(图4)。
图4:ADI FMC电机控制板功能框图。
该控制板支持快速开发,提供完整的控制解决方案,对电源、隔离、测量和控制等硬件进行了集成。ADFMCMotcon1-EBZ具有FPGA接口能力,增加了控制的灵活性,可用于控制不同类型的电机,增加了功能多样性。另外,相关示例参考设计说明了如何配合XilinxFPGA和Simulink使用相关的控制解决方案。
欢迎光临 电子技术论坛_中国专业的电子工程师学习交流社区-中电网技术论坛 (http://bbs.eccn.com/)
Powered by Discuz! 7.0.0